任务管理器删除app事件监听器

时间:2014-12-12 14:54:49

标签: android

我从任务管理器中移除了应用程序,如何在应用程序中捕获事件,从任务管理器中删除应用程序。我希望停止媒体播放器从任务管理器中删除应用程序。

2 个答案:

答案 0 :(得分:1)

Android没有"任务管理器"。因此,目前还不清楚是否意味着从最近任务列表中滑动任务,或者您是指使用某些特定于设备的任务管理器还是第三方任务管理器。

无论如何,删除任务时都没有事件。您的流程将被终止。

答案 1 :(得分:0)

当您通过轻扫销毁应用时,会调用onDestroy()方法,因此您可以释放所需的所有资源,例如:

如果您在杀死该应用时播放声音,请停止播放声音。

@Override
publi void onDestroy(){
    super.onDestroy();
     if (ringing != null) {

               if (ringing.isPlaying() || ringing.isLooping()) {

                      ringing.stop();
                      ringing.reset();
                      ringing.release();
                      ringing = null;

                }

    } else {
        ringing = null;
        return;
    }

}

希望有所帮助。